You are implementing LocationListener in your activity MainActivity. The call for concurrent location updates will therefor be like this:
mLocationClient.requestLocationUpdates(mLocationRequest, this);
Be sure that the LocationListener you're implementing is from the google api, that is import this:
import com.google.android.gms.location.LocationListener;
and not this:
import android.location.LocationListener;
and it should work just fine.
It's also important that the LocationClient really is connected before you do this. I suggest you don't call it in the onCreate or onStart methods, but in onResume. It is all explained quite well in the tutorial for Google Location Api: https://developer.android.com/training/location/index.html

I use this one:
LocationManager.requestLocationUpdates(String provider, long minTime, float minDistance, LocationListener listener)
For example, using a 1s interval:
locationManager.requestLocationUpdates(LocationManager.GPS_PROVIDER,1000,0,this);
the time is in milliseconds, the distance is in meters.
This automatically calls:
public void onLocationChanged(Location location) {
//Code here, location.getAccuracy(), location.getLongitude() etc...
}
I also had these included in the script but didnt actually use them:
public void onStatusChanged(String provider, int status, Bundle extras) {}
public void onProviderEnabled(String provider) {}
public void onProviderDisabled(String provider) {}
In short:
public class GPSClass implements LocationListener {
public void onLocationChanged(Location location) {
// Called when a new location is found by the network location provider.
Log.i("Message: ","Location changed, " + location.getAccuracy() + " , " + location.getLatitude()+ "," + location.getLongitude());
}
public void onStatusChanged(String provider, int status, Bundle extras) {}
public void onProviderEnabled(String provider) {}
public void onProviderDisabled(String provider) {}
@Override
protected void onCreate(Bundle savedInstanceState) {
super.onCreate(savedInstanceState);
locationManager = (LocationManager)getSystemService(Context.LOCATION_SERVICE);
locationManager.requestLocationUpdates(LocationManager.GPS_PROVIDER,1000,0,this);
}
}
LocationManager.NETWORK_PROVIDER need network, but it is real, not precise. if you want to use LocationManager.GPS_PROVIDER, the situation must be outdoor instead of indoor, because GPS location need satellite, if you are in any building, the satellite cannot find you! pleasle go outdoor and check with GPS_PROVIDER again!
*best approach is getting location from both of GPS and NETWORK and check any of then that was not null and more accurate useing it.
For the getLastKnownLocation method, it is said in the documentation :
If the provider is currently disabled, null is returned.
Which means your GPS is disabled.
For the requestLocationUpdates, you are requesting a location every 20 seconds, try to decrease this number so you know at least if your program is working.
You can try this :
LocationManager locationManager = (LocationManager) getSystemService(Context.LOCATION_SERVICE);
locationManager.requestLocationUpdates(LocationManager.GPS_PROVIDER, 0, 0, this);
Also I really advise you to use the new API to request location updates : https://developer.android.com/training/location/receive-location-updates.html
It is very fast and accurate, but you need to create a google developer account (for free) and create an api key. All needed information should be in the link.
